Output de90a218f3d2803d781cc40f84c5c2151a7de4f6f4dab2fd1205c0bf70598a61:1

value
10935000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b5e4de4e8ba3252acb6c99616cbc4af79b263d OP_EQUAL
address
3B46kKzkkUFMwcThnxyiWvhccSn26qLcJi
transaction
de90a218f3d2803d781cc40f84c5c2151a7de4f6f4dab2fd1205c0bf70598a61
spent
true